ICCCN is one of the leading international conferences for presenting novel ideas and fundamental advances in the fields of computer communications and networks. ICCCN serves to foster communication among researchers and practitioners with a common interest in improving computer communications and networking through scientific and technological innovation.
Scope:
The primary focus of the ICCCN 2021 conference is on new and original research results in the areas of design, implementation, and applications of computer communications and networks. Topics of interest lie in one of the following main thematic areas and corresponding tracks:
Ad Hoc, Mobile, and Sensor Networking (AMSN)
Communication Networks Architectures, Algorithms, Measurement and Performance Evaluation (CAAME)
Social Networks and Computing (SNC)
Internet of Things (IoT)
Security, Privacy, Trust and Incentives (SPTI)
Orchestration Methods and Middleware in support of Big Data, and the Cloud (OMM)
Software Defined Networks and Network Virtualization Technologies (SDN/NFV)
Hot Topics in Networking (HOT)
